Abstract
Methods, systems and devices are described for operating an electronic device with a mouse, wherein the mouse includes a mouse movement sensor, a force sensor, and an input object position sensor. Operation of the mouse involves generating a first signal representing movement of the mouse relative to a working surface, generating a second signal representing force manually applied to the mouse, generating a third signal based on an input object in a sensing region of the mouse, and processing the first, second, and third signals to determine an interface action represented on a display of the electronic device.
